    Editorial Reviews:

    Amazon.co.uk Review
    For those who found 2004's Aliens vs. Predator too lightweight in the gore-and-guns department, Aliens vs. Predator: Requiem offers a marked improvement in both categories, as well as a respectable amount of rumbles between the title extraterrestrials. Set in the 21st century (which predates the story to all of the Alien features), Requiem sends a crippled Predator ship crashing to Earth in a small Colorado town; unbeknownst to the locals, the craft is loaded with H.R. Giger's insectoid monsters, which make quick work of most of the population. As the human cast is slowly whittled to a few hardy (if unmemorable) souls, a Predator warrior also arrives to complicate matters and do battle with the Aliens, as well as a ferocious Alien-Predator hybrid (dubbed a Predalien by the sci-fi and horror press).

    Visual-effects designers and music-video helmers The Strause Brothers (who make their feature directorial debut here) keep the action on frantic throughout, which is wise, since the dialogue and characters are threadbare at best; that should matter little to teenage male viewers, who are inarguably the film's key audience. Fans of the Alien franchise, however, may find the offhanded nod to the series' mythology given during the finale its sole saving grace. --Paul Gaita, Amazon.com

    2 out of 5 stars Oh No   October 18, 2008
    Yep. I gave this a try in the sincere hope that the majority were wrong. Or maybe it was because I thought it couldn't really be that bad. Could it? Oh yes. Shot almost entirely in the lowest light possible two of the finest beings created by Hollywood have yet again been served with an utter heap of tripe. The Predator's come out best but the 'PredAlien' is ridiculous. There is no doubt in my mind that there is a good film to be made from these two franchises combining but it needs someone to do it with some care and finess. Far too often the people who made this film wanted to get to the demise of the human. There was little if no tension. That in my view was the secret of these films. You knew something was going to happen but you didn't always know when. In this film the cheesy script and letargic acting does little to encourage anyone left in the cinema to keep on watching. There were a few nice touches - I liked how the Predator picked up the helmet of a slain predator and was able to watch back what the dead Predator saw in the visor. A kind of Predator Video Recorder. But in general this film which yet again had the chance to fulfill this reviewers dreams of providing an all time Sci-Fi classic became a torrent of bilge on an awful scale. Next time....yes maybe next time....fingers crossed.
